What is the portfolio overlap between IVV and SPY?

IVV (iShares Core S&P 500 ETF) and SPY (SPDR® S&P 500® ETF Trust) share 85.0% portfolio overlap as of IVV's September 30, 2025 filing and SPY's August 12, 2026 filing, across 455 common stocks. Overlap is the sum of the smaller weight of each shared stock, so it reads as the share of a dollar that lands on the same companies in both funds.

Do IVV and SPY invest in the same stocks?

Almost entirely. These funds hold nearly identical portfolios and offer little differentiation between them.
